St. Thomas Tommies vs NDSU Bison
Mother Nature has prompted some major changes for the Tommies/Bison Summit League match-up this weekend. This was posted on the St. Thomas website:
"Due to wet fields in Fargo, this weekend's North Dakota State vs. St. Thomas three-game Summit League baseball series has been moved from Fargo to Koch Diamond on the Tommies' campus.
There's no Friday game as the field will need time to dry out after this week's rain and snow. A Saturday doubleheader will have games starting at noon and approximately 3:15 p.m. The series will conclude a 1 p.m. single game on Sunday. All three are nine-inning games."
"The Bison (17-9 overall, 5-1 Summit) sit in first place in the conference following a three-game sweep of Northern Colorado and a 2-1 mark against Western Illinois.
The Tommies (4-17, 1-5) went 1-2 vs. Omaha and lost three close games against South Dakota State."
